    Default Permanent Residency for secondary applicants

    Dear All,

    We got blue stickers in our passports last month. Following are the details in the visa:

    Number of entries: Multiple
    Visa expiry: Indefinite

    Conditions: Visa valid for further travel for 24 months from first arrival. Initial stay subject to grant of entry permission. Visa is invalid if holder is outside NZ with expired travel conditions. Please apply for transfer of this visa when the passport expires.

    The same conditions are for Primary and Secondary applicants in the passports.

    I would like to know what are conditions to met by Secondary Applicants to apply for PR. Further, in case if the Primary Applicant is able to make the first entry as specified and the secondary applicants are unable to make the first entry as in the visa, is there any way to get extension for first entry for Secondary Applicants?

    The secondary applicants MUST activate their Residence visa by arriving in NZ before the date specified, or their visas will lapse. There is no way round this. However, if it's not convenient for them to move to NZ then, that doesn't matter - they could leave on the next plane, or have a short holiday and then go back to their current home country for the time being.

    As to secondary applicants qualifying for PR, as long as the principal applicant qualifies, the secondary applicants will be granted PR along with him/her - they don't individually have to meet the criteria. http://www.immigration.govt.nz/opsmanual/45650.htm See RV1.20 b i and ii.
